Output 5939e5fc68f7effeb58704fc1c232ec44f2b5024dc256daa565834ab71f8969b:1

value
5167303
script pubkey
OP_0 OP_PUSHBYTES_20 3b126b54cd0cf0901e35d7a5fa1b6273f3608b74
address
bc1q8vfxk4xdpncfq83467jl5xmzw0ekpzm5htvqgr
transaction
5939e5fc68f7effeb58704fc1c232ec44f2b5024dc256daa565834ab71f8969b
confirmations
6177
spent
true